Show when parts from info provider already exist (#810)
* added button to show existing part with same manufacturer and mpn in provider list * added button to edit existing part in provider list * added docstring and comments * replaced unnecessary double quotes * Introduced a new twig variable localPart to split up the result * Highlight a row, if the part is already existing * Made buttons translatable * Improved styling of the buttons and added a badge to show a hint * Extracted database queries for part matching into its own service and optimized the query reducing the required queries by factor 2 * Allow to find existing parts via the stored providerReference This should allow the database to more quickly find entries * Allow to use part name and manufacturer alternative names for mapping * Added a button to update a local part from the info provider and moved some buttons into dropdown menu --------- Co-authored-by: jona <a@b.c> Co-authored-by: Jan Böhmer <mail@jan-boehmer.de>

/**
|
||||
* This service assists in finding existing local parts for a SearchResultDTO, so that the user
|
||||
* does not accidentally add a duplicate.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* A part is considered to be a duplicate, if the provider reference matches, or if the manufacturer and the MPN of the
|
||||
* DTO and the local part match. This checks also for alternative names of the manufacturer and the part name (as alternative
|
||||
* for the MPN).
|
||||
*/
